17 Ways To Make A Great First Impression In A Job Interview

A job interview can be a daunting experience, but it doesn’t have to be. With a little preparation, you can increase your chances of success.

Here are some interview tips to help you ace your next interview:

  1. Research the company and interviewer. Before the interview, take some time to research the company you’re interviewing with. This will help you understand the company’s culture and what they’re looking for in a candidate. You should also try to find out who your interviewer is and what their role is in the company. This will help you tailor your answers to their interests.
  2. Practice your answers to common interview questions. There are a few common interview questions that you’re likely to be asked, such as “Tell me about yourself” or “Why are you interested in this position?” Take some time to practice your answers to these questions so that you can deliver them smoothly and confidently.
  3. Reread the job description. Make sure you understand the specific skills and experience that the company is looking for. This will help you focus your answers on the most relevant information.
  4. Use the STAR method. The STAR method is a great way to answer behavioral interview questions. STAR stands for Situation, Task, Action, and Result. When you use the STAR method, you’ll start by describing a situation you were in, then the task you were given, the action you took, and the result of your actions. This will help you give clear and concise answers that demonstrate your skills and experience.
  5. Recruit a friend to practice answering questions. Having someone else listen to your answers and give you feedback can be very helpful. They can help you identify any areas where you need to improve.
  6. Be prepared with examples of your work. If you have any examples of your work that you can bring to the interview, this is a great way to show the interviewer your skills. You can also bring a portfolio of your work or a link to your online portfolio.
  7. Prepare smart questions for your interviewers. At the end of the interview, you’ll likely be asked if you have any questions for the interviewer. This is a great opportunity to show that you’re interested in the position and that you’ve done your research. Prepare a few thoughtful questions that will help you learn more about the company and the position.
  8. Plan your interview attire the night before. First impressions matter, so make sure you dress appropriately for the interview. Dress in clean, professional clothing that is appropriate for the company culture.
  9. Bring resume copies, notebook and a pen. It’s always a good idea to bring extra copies of your resume to the interview. You should also bring a notebook and pen so that you can take notes during the interview.
  10. Plan your schedule to arrive 10-15 minutes before. Punctuality is important, so make sure you arrive at the interview early. This will give you time to relax and collect your thoughts before the interview begins.
  11. Make a great first impression. When you first meet the interviewer, be sure to make a good first impression. Smile, shake their hand firmly, and make eye contact.
  12. Treat everyone you encounter with respect. From the moment you arrive at the interview, be sure to treat everyone you encounter with respect. This includes the receptionist, the security guard, and the interviewer.
  13. Practice good manner and body language. During the interview, be sure to practice good manners and body language. This means sitting up straight, making eye contact, and avoiding fidgeting.
  14. Respond truthfully to the questions asked. When the interviewer asks you questions, be sure to respond truthfully. Don’t try to be someone you’re not.
  15. Keep your answers concise and focused. When you’re answering questions, try to keep your answers concise and focused. Don’t ramble on and on.
  16. Say/send a THANK YOU after the interview. After the interview, be sure to send a thank-you note to the interviewer. This is a great way to show your appreciation for their time and to reiterate your interest in the position.
  17. Don’t give up: if you don’t try, your chances are exactly zero. If you don’t get the job, don’t give up. Keep trying and eventually you’ll find the right job for you.

Following these interview tips will help you increase your chances of success in your next job interview. Just remember to be prepared, be confident, and be yourself.
